Utilization Coordinator Resume Example

Love this resume?Build Your Own Now
UTILIZATION COORDINATOR
Professional Summary
Utilization Coordinator, who is versed in various aspects of the laboratory as a Medical Technologist, must also possess excellent communication, organizational, and analytical capabilities. The position also requires continuous data monitoring that aids in devising innovative solutions to resolve business and technological challenges.
?
Professional Experience
Utilization Coordinator
November 2014 to Current
Universal Health Services - Staples , MN

Utilization Management

Communicates with Emory Healthcare Medical Directors, Blood Bank Supervisors, Laboratory staff, and Blood suppliers to facilitate effective utilization of blood product inventory.

Monitors system-wide platelet inventory and transfers of products in/out of inventory.

Structures product standing orders for each facility according to patient population and transfusion rate. ?

Process Development and Improvement

Designs policies and procedures to streamline Emory Healthcare's Transfusion Services Department to optimize their  blood management.

Monitors transfusion rates, product transfers, expiration rates of products, and ordering practices to help identify issues and variances in each transfusion service department.

Provides new market product information to Laboratory Supervisors and Transfusion Services Medical Director in order to address changes that will benefit facilities in cost reduction.

Train technologists and supervisors on new Blood Supplier order management software.

Reporting/ Data Management

Creates excel spread sheets and pivot tables for monthly, weekly, and daily product usage, product transfers, and product wastage.

Structures monthly reports on each facilities usage and reduction percentages for Laboratory Administration and Laboratory Management. These reports are then used to adjust product orders with suppliers or how blood products are transferred by each facility.

Provides Turn Around Time reports of Stat and Routine samples to Laboratory Manager.

Coordinates supplier billing with patient billing on antigen negative blood products to capture monthly reimbursable expenses.

Problem Solving/ Decision Making

Coordinates with Laboratory Supervisors and Technologists to resolve issues with product transfers and billing.

Communicates with Blood Supplier Sales Account Manager about issues with shipments, billing, and documentation that affect transfusion services operations.?

PROJECTS:

Implementation of a System-Wide Program to Reduce Platelet Wastage.

       Predicted Savings FY15: $600,000. Actual savings FY15: $700,000

       Predicted Savings FY16:$60,000. Actual savings FY16: $132,00, ytd.

       Reduction in platelet wastage from 30% to <>

       Role: Coordinator

?

Improve Efficiency of Antigen Negative RBCS with Inventory and Utilization Management

            Results: Decreased ordering by 32%, cost by 29%, unintended recipients by 15%.

            Role: Collaborated with a four person team to outline the specific project deadlines and expectations. Organized data and calculations that should be highlighted to identify if improvement was achieved. Participated in monthly meetings to update project status and implement objectives for the next phase of the project design.

In the process of creating a new Antigen Negative Unit Billing report with Data Warehouse.

           Role: Collaborated with Cerner and LIS to create an easier way for Reference Technologists to bill for antigen negative units. Designed report to include patient specifics required for proper effective manual billing that may lead to automated billing.
